Output 23f02de8bec5ec43e6e9446e8d17038a06e9ad113d0e6aa1edc0372f1b46072a:1

value
11755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52fd703bc458b99e23efcfe2c2fcb1a3defb2fba OP_EQUAL
address
39FpwUzV8SVG1JKD4MXNnaNaWQ4bFNsAsc
transaction
23f02de8bec5ec43e6e9446e8d17038a06e9ad113d0e6aa1edc0372f1b46072a
confirmations
255373
spent
true